UNLV DYNASTY - YEAR 2 PREVIEW 
Posted on October 4, 2017 at 04:48 PM.
At the very least, I’m thinking this team will contend for the Mountain West title again. There is a lot of potential to be even better, though. After adding the balance that was needed and our overall team being stronger in a weak conference, we have a good shot at going undefeated. Let’s further analyze the 2018 Rebels.

Offense

Armani Rogers returns in even better form, adding a ton of awareness and throwing accuracy. He might break even more records this year. His targets include wide receivers Kendal Keys, Brandon Presley, Darren Woods Jr., and Mekhi Stevenson. He lost tight end Trevor Kanteman to graduation, but sophomore Giovani Fauolo looks poised to fill in nicely at that position. And we can’t forget about the shiny new freshman we recruited, Sean Watkins. He will be the starting halfback as his talents eclipse any other running back we have. I’ve decided to redshirt Lexington Thomas for his senior year. He seems to have some lingering injury issues from the prior season, so it’s safer to sit him as we still have Charles Williams and Xaviar Campbell on the squad. I will say that offensive line is something that we hadn’t been aggressive on upgrading yet, but it looks like we will have a stronger unit than last year.

Defense

This squad will have four true freshman playing immediately. But they are sure upgrades and our veteran defensive players shouldn’t have any trouble leading them on the field. So among those freshman are defensive linemen Ernest Nelson, Anthony Thorne, and Phil O’Donnell, and strong safety Avery Edwards. These players should help with the 4-2-5 scheme I’ve installed. This defense still features cornerback Darius Mouton, and we should see some great plays made by him.

Special Teams

Our kicking and punting games are nearly identical to last year. Senior Evan Pantels will still be handling double duties both kicking and punting, but he’s gone after this season so we will need to address the void he will create when he graduates. Mekhi Stevenson will handle return duties as he is pretty fast and shifty.
